I have removed the sub-release information. The issue which led to
completely vanishing bugs has been fixed, and the open/resolved
distinction now disregards the unfixed master archive if there is a
fix in security/tls.
This is visible here:
<https://security-tracker.debian.org/tracker/source-package/dnsmasq>
(CVE-2015-3294 was missing.)
Or here:
<https://security-tracker.debian.org/tracker/source-package/bind9>
(Some long-fixed issues were listed as open, presumably due to lack of
migration into a point release.)
